Как создать CGAL с включенной трассировкой (особенно CGAL_NEF_TRACEN) - PullRequest
1 голос
/ 07 мая 2011

Я пытаюсь отладить исключение ошибки утверждения, которое я получаю с библиотекой CGAL. CGAL хорошо разместил операторы отладки и трассировки по всей библиотеке, которые я могу использовать, чтобы понять, что происходит в моем случае. Однако, несмотря на многие усилия, я не смог найти правильные флаги времени компиляции, которые позволят эти сообщения отладки и трассировки. Меня особенно интересуют сообщения трассировки, напечатанные с помощью макроса CGAL_NEF_TRACEN. Я попытался скомпилировать с опцией cmake -DCMAKE_BUILD_TYPE=Debug, но безрезультатно. У меня нет большого опыта работы с cmake. Пожалуйста, дайте мне знать, если вы знаете, как это сделать.

1 Ответ

1 голос
/ 11 мая 2011

Получил ответ на cgal-обсудить список рассылки . Скомпилируйте отладочную версию и установите глобальную переменную debugthread в 0.

...